China set to roll out its COVID-19 vaccination – Nikkei Asia
Beijing prepares to approve 600m inactivated doses by end-December

SHANGHAI — China is making the final preparations before rolling out a COVID-19 vaccine for emergency use and mass production, even as clinical trials for various vaccines continue locally and abroad.
Unlike some countries, which have already authorized vaccines, Beijing is treading cautiously, balancing the needs of serving a huge domestic population and meeting international demand, with several vaccine candidates being trialed.
